Alkaline battery closure device
By introducing gears and ratchet pawl mechanisms into the alkaline battery sealing device, the compatibility problem of different battery models is solved, achieving stable clamping and simplified operation.

AI Technical Summary
Existing alkaline battery sealing devices require changing the fixed lower mold when dealing with different battery models, which is cumbersome and makes it difficult to efficiently adapt to batteries of different sizes.
An alkaline battery sealing device was designed, which adopts a gear, ratchet and pawl mechanism. The gear drives the rotating rod and connecting rod to achieve stable clamping of batteries of different sizes, and the pawl keeps the fixing plate in a tight state, simplifying the operation process.
It enables stable clamping and fixing of alkaline batteries of different sizes, simplifies the operation process, and improves the convenience and stability of sealing.

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of battery production and processing technology, and in particular to an alkaline battery sealing device. Background Technology
[0002] During the production of alkaline batteries, a sealing process is required to seal the batteries and ensure that they do not leak during normal use, thus guaranteeing battery safety. The alkaline battery sealing device mainly consists of a sealing platform, a fixed lower mold, and a force-applying upper mold, and is an indispensable piece of equipment in battery production and processing.
[0003] Upon investigation, patent CN213366644U, published in the prior art, discloses an alkaline battery sealing device, including a sealing base, a manual lever, a fixed lower mold, an adjusting lifting lever, an upper mold fixing plate, a force-applying upper mold, a fastening connecting frame, and a fixed support frame. The manual lever is connected to the right side of the sealing base, and the fixed lower mold is connected to the top of the sealing base. Multiple adjusting lifting levers are connected to the upper part of the sealing base, and these levers slide within the sealing base. The fixed lower mold has a fastening screw on its upper part, which passes through the upper mold fixing plate and connects to a fastening nut. Multiple protective caps are threaded onto the upper part of the upper mold fixing plate, and these caps are evenly distributed on the upper part of the upper mold fixing plate. The inner side of each protective cap is connected to a fastening screw. The force-applying upper mold is connected to the lower part of the force-applying upper mold. The fastening connecting frame has multiple fastening connecting sleeves around its perimeter, and these fastening connecting sleeves are adapted to the adjusting lifting levers.
[0004] When using this patent, the alkaline battery is fixed by inserting it into a fixed lower mold. However, different models of alkaline batteries have different thicknesses, and when sealing different models of alkaline batteries, it is necessary to change to a matching fixed lower mold, which is cumbersome and not conducive to sealing alkaline batteries. Therefore, an alkaline battery sealing device is needed to meet the usage requirements. Utility Model Content
[0005] The purpose of this invention is to provide an alkaline battery sealing device to solve the problems mentioned in the background art.
[0006] To achieve the above objectives, this utility model provides the following technical solution: an alkaline battery sealing device, comprising a sealing device body, a worktable on the sealing device body, a fixed lower mold on the worktable, an elastic sleeve installed inside the fixed lower mold, a support block on the worktable, a guide telescopic rod on the support block, a fixed plate on the output end of the guide telescopic rod, a push rod on the fixed plate, a connecting rod rotatably mounted on the push rod, and a rotating rod rotatably mounted on the other end of the connecting rod.
[0007] Preferably, a gear ring is installed on the rotating rod, a gear is meshed on the gear ring, a rotating shaft is rotatably installed inside the worktable, and the gear is fixedly sleeved on the rotating shaft.
[0008] Preferably, a ratchet is fixedly sleeved on the rotating shaft, an L-shaped block is mounted on the worktable, a pawl is rotatably mounted on the L-shaped block, and the pawl is engaged in the tooth gap of the ratchet.
[0009] Preferably, a torsion spring is mounted on the L-shaped block, and the other end of the torsion spring is mounted on the pawl.
[0010] Preferably, a knob is installed on the top of the rotating shaft, and a plurality of rotating blocks arranged in a circular array are installed on the knob.
[0011] Preferably, a support base is installed on the workbench, and a retaining groove is provided on the support base. A retaining ring is installed at the bottom of the toothed ring, and the retaining ring is rotatably installed in the retaining groove.
[0012] The beneficial effects of this utility model are:
[0013] In this invention, the counterclockwise rotation of the gear drives the rotating rod to rotate clockwise, which in turn drives the connecting rod to rotate. The rotation of the connecting rod compresses the push rod and moves it forward. The forward movement of the push rod causes the fixing plate to move forward. The two pairs of fixing plates move and move closer to each other, which can clamp and fix the alkaline battery to be sealed and adapt to alkaline batteries of different sizes.
[0014] In this invention, the counterclockwise rotation of the shaft will drive the ratchet to rotate counterclockwise. The counterclockwise rotation of the ratchet is not affected by the pawl. When the fixing plate clamps and fixes the alkaline battery, the pawl will be stuck in the tooth gap of the ratchet, which can prevent the clockwise rotation of the ratchet. This keeps the fixing plate in a state of pressing against the alkaline battery, and the sealing of the alkaline battery is more stable. Attached Figure Description

[0021] Example:
[0022] like Figure 1-4 As shown, this embodiment provides an alkaline battery sealing device, including a sealing device body 1, a worktable 2 on the sealing device body 1, and a fixed lower mold 3 on the worktable 2. During sealing, the upper mold at the top of the worktable 2 descends to seal the alkaline battery inside the fixed lower mold 3. To accommodate alkaline batteries of different sizes, an elastic sleeve 4 is installed inside the fixed lower mold 3. A support block 5 is installed on the worktable 2, and a guide telescopic rod 6 is installed on the support block 5. A fixing plate 7 is installed at the output end of the guide telescopic rod 6, a push rod 8 is installed on the fixing plate 7, a connecting rod 9 is rotatably installed on the push rod 8, and a rotating rod 10 is rotatably installed at the other end of the connecting rod 9. When the battery to be sealed is inserted into the fixed lower mold 3, the elastic sleeve 4 is compressed and deformed to hold the alkaline battery, maintaining the alkaline battery in an upright state and accommodating alkaline batteries of different sizes. Rotating the lever 10 clockwise will cause the connecting rod 9 to rotate. The rotation of the connecting rod 9 will squeeze the push rod 8 to move forward. The forward movement of the push rod 8 will cause the fixing plate 7 to move forward. The guide telescopic rod 6 can guide the movement of the fixing plate 7, so that the fixing plate 7 can only move along the telescopic direction of the guide telescopic rod 6. The movement of the two pairs of fixing plates 7 and their proximity to each other can clamp and fix the alkaline battery to be sealed and adapt to alkaline batteries of different sizes.
[0023] Specifically, in order to drive the two pairs of fixing plates 7 to move and clamp and fix the alkaline battery, a gear ring 11 is installed on the rotating rod 10, and a gear 12 is meshed on the gear ring 11. A rotating shaft 13 is rotatably installed inside the worktable 2, and the gear 12 is fixedly sleeved on the rotating shaft 13. The rotation of the rotating shaft 13 will drive the gear 12 to rotate. The counterclockwise rotation of the gear 12 will drive the gear ring 11 to rotate clockwise. The clockwise rotation of the gear ring 11 will drive the rotating rod 10 to rotate clockwise. The clockwise rotation of the rotating rod 10 will drive the connecting rod 9 to rotate. The rotation of the connecting rod 9 will squeeze the push rod 8 to move forward. The forward movement of the push rod 8 will drive the fixing plates 7 to move forward. The movement of the two pairs of fixing plates 7 and their proximity to each other can clamp and fix the alkaline battery to be sealed.
[0024] Specifically, to keep the fixing plate 7 in a state of pressing against the alkaline battery, a ratchet 14 is fixedly sleeved on the rotating shaft 13, an L-shaped block 15 is installed on the worktable 2, a pawl 16 is rotatably mounted on the L-shaped block 15, and the pawl 16 is engaged in the tooth gap of the ratchet 14. A torsion spring 17 is installed on the L-shaped block 15, and the other end of the torsion spring 17 is installed on the pawl 16. When the rotating shaft 13 rotates counterclockwise, it will drive the ratchet 14 to rotate counterclockwise. The counterclockwise rotation of the ratchet 14 is not affected by the pawl 16. When the fixing plate 7 clamps and fixes the alkaline battery, the pawl 16 will be engaged in the tooth gap of the ratchet 14, which can prevent the clockwise rotation of the ratchet 14, thereby keeping the fixing plate 7 in a state of pressing against the alkaline battery, and the sealing of the alkaline battery is relatively stable. The torsion spring 17 can continuously reset the pawl 16 to contact the tooth gap of the ratchet 14 when the ratchet 14 rotates counterclockwise.
[0025] Furthermore, to facilitate the operation of gear 12 and ratchet 14, a knob 18 is mounted on the top of the rotating shaft 13. Multiple rotating blocks 19 arranged in a circular array are mounted on the knob 18. When the knob 18 is turned counterclockwise, the rotating blocks 19 can play a non-slip role. The rotation of the knob 18 will drive the rotating shaft 13 to rotate, and the rotation of the rotating shaft 13 will drive the gear 12 and ratchet 14 to rotate.
[0026] Furthermore, to support and retain the gear ring 11, a support base 20 is installed on the worktable 2. The support base 20 has a retaining groove 21. A retaining ring 22 is installed at the bottom of the gear ring 11 and is rotatably installed in the retaining groove 21. The support base 20 can support the gear ring 11, and the rotation of the retaining ring 22 in the retaining groove 21 can retain the gear ring 11 and prevent the gear ring 11 from falling off the support base 20.
[0027] Working principle: In use, insert the battery to be sealed into the fixed lower mold 3. The elastic sleeve 4 is compressed and deformed to hold the alkaline battery, keeping it upright and adaptable to alkaline batteries of different sizes. Then turn the knob 18 counterclockwise. The rotating block 19 can play an anti-slip role. The rotation of the knob 18 will drive the rotating shaft 13 to rotate. The rotation of the rotating shaft 13 will drive the gear 12 to rotate. The counterclockwise rotation of the gear 12 will drive the gear ring 11 to rotate clockwise. The clockwise rotation of the gear ring 11 will drive the rotating rod 10 to rotate clockwise. The clockwise rotation of the rotating rod 10 will drive the connecting rod 9 to rotate. The rotation of the connecting rod 9 will push the push rod 8 to move forward. The forward movement of the push rod 8 will drive the fixing plate 7 to move forward. The two pairs of fixing plates 7 move and move closer to each other, which can clamp and fix the alkaline battery to be sealed and adapt to alkaline batteries of different sizes. On the other hand, the counterclockwise rotation of the shaft 13 will drive the ratchet 14 to rotate counterclockwise. The counterclockwise rotation of the ratchet 14 is not affected by the pawl 16. When the fixing plate 7 clamps and fixes the alkaline battery, the pawl 16 will be stuck in the tooth gap of the ratchet 14, which can prevent the clockwise rotation of the ratchet 14. This keeps the fixing plate 7 in a state of pressing against the alkaline battery, and the sealing of the alkaline battery is relatively stable. During sealing, the upper mold at the top of the worktable 2 will descend and seal the alkaline battery in the lower mold 3, making the operation relatively convenient.
